这里是文章模块栏目内容页
redis数据的恢复操作(redis flushall的数据如何恢复)

导读:Redis是一个高性能的键值对存储数据库,但是数据丢失是不可避免的。本文将介绍如何通过备份和恢复来保护Redis数据。

1. 备份Redis数据

首先,需要定期备份Redis数据以防止数据丢失。可以使用Redis自带的bgsave命令或者redis-cli命令来创建快照文件。在Linux系统中,可以使用crontab定时执行备份操作。

2. 恢复Redis数据

如果Redis数据丢失,可以通过以下步骤来恢复数据:

(1)停止Redis服务。

(2)将备份文件拷贝到Redis数据目录下。

(3)启动Redis服务。

(4)使用redis-cli命令检查数据是否成功恢复。

3. Redis AOF持久化

除了备份和恢复外,Redis还提供了AOF持久化机制。AOF持久化记录了每个写操作,可以在Redis重启后重新执行这些操作来恢复数据。可以通过修改redis.conf文件来开启AOF持久化。

总结:备份和恢复是保护Redis数据的基本方法,而AOF持久化则提供了更加可靠的数据恢复机制。为了保证Redis数据的安全性,建议同时使用备份、恢复和AOF持久化。